How do I know it’s time to replace my HVAC unit in Sequatchie?

Most systems last 12–15 years. If your unit is approaching that age, requires frequent repairs, struggles to keep up with Sequatchie’s humid summers, or causes utility bills to spike, replacement is usually more economical than further repairs. A thorough load calculation and inspection by our technicians will confirm whether a new system will improve comfort and efficiency.

What makes your HVAC replacement process ‘meticulous’?

We start with a Manual J load calculation to size the equipment for Sequatchie’s climate, then perform ductwork inspections, airflow diagnostics, and static-pressure testing. On installation day we protect floors and furnishings, recover refrigerant per EPA regulations, install the new unit on vibration-isolating pads, pressure-test and evacuate the refrigerant lines to 500 microns, and balance the airflow room by room. A final quality-control checklist and customer orientation ensure everything is perfect before we leave.

How long will my heating and air conditioning replacement take?

Most standard split-system replacements are completed in one working day. Complex projects—such as adding new duct runs, upgrading electrical service, or installing indoor air-quality accessories—can take 1½ to 2 days. We schedule inspections with Sequatchie County code officials in advance so there’s minimal delay and no surprise downtime for you.

What energy savings can I expect from a new high-efficiency system?

Replacing a 10-SEER unit with a 16–18 SEER heat pump or air conditioner can cut cooling costs by 35–45 %. Variable-speed furnaces achieve up to 98 % AFUE, trimming winter heating bills by 15–25 %. Sequatchie residents often recoup the investment within 4–6 years through lower utility bills and TVA energy rebates.
